PI64は、Raspberry Pi 3の実験的な64ビットOSです。これは、Debianストレッチに基づいており、4.11 Linuxカーネルで裏打ちされています。
最新の画像は、リリースセクションでいつでも利用できます。
liteとdesktop 2つのバージョンがあります。デスクトップバージョンはLXDEに基づいています。
ダウンロードしたら、これらの指示に従って、SDカードに画像を書き込むことができます。
最初の起動中、インストールプロセスは数分間継続され、Raspberry PIが再起動し、準備が整います。
デフォルトのユーザーはpiとそのパスワードraspberryあり、 sudoを介したパスワードレスルート特権のエスカレーションを備えています。
ログインしたら、セットアップを支援するためにsudo pi64-configを実行することをお勧めします!
Liteバージョンでは、SSHはデフォルトで有効になります。
このコマンドを使用して、Linuxカーネルをアップグレードできます。
sudo pi64-update
これにより、https://github.com/bamarni/pi64-kernelからの最新リリースがインストールされます。
apt-getを使用して、これがサポートされていないため、カーネル、カーネルモジュール、またはカーネルヘッダーをインストールまたは更新しないでください。
それらが静的にリンクされている限り、32ビットプログラムを箱から出して実行できるはずです。これをfileコマンドで確認できます。
$ file ./my-executable
./my-executable: ELF 32-bit LSB executable, ARM, EABI5 version 1 (SYSV), statically linked, not stripped
代わりに32ビットプログラムが動的にリンクされていると表示されている場合でも、マルチアーチを有効にし、プログラムの必要なライブラリをインストールすることで実行できるはずです。
sudo dpkg --add-architecture armhf
sudo apt-get update
sudo apt-get install libc6:armhf
ここでは、GNU Cライブラリのみをインストールしていますが、プログラムが追加のライブラリが必要になる場合があります。
Liteバージョンで、そして便宜上、SSHはデフォルトでインストールされ、有効になります。これにより、Raspberry Piを自宅のルーターに接続し、追加のモニター /キーボードを必要とせずに開始できます。削除したい場合は、実行するだけです。
sudo apt-get autoremove --purge -y ssh avahi-daemon
ブートパーティションでsetupと呼ばれるファイルをドロップするだけです。インストーラーが/boot/setupでそのファイルに気付くと、インストールが終了したときにbashを使用して自動的に実行されます。
これは、PI64に基づいて独自の画像を配布する場合に役立ちます。